Choosing adjustable furniture for your home can significantly improve both comfort and functionality. Start by evaluating the specific needs of each room. For example, in a home office, an adjustable desk can enhance productivity by allowing you to alternate between sitting and standing. It’s also essential to consider the space available; measure your rooms to determine what types of pieces can fit without overcrowding. Adjustable chairs and shelves that can be repositioned also offer versatility, adapting to different occasions or tasks.
When selecting adjustable furniture for living spaces like the living room or bedroom, think about style and aesthetics as well as functionality. Look for items that seamlessly blend with your existing décor while providing the benefits of adjustability. For example, a sectional sofa with adjustable sections can enhance seating flexibility for gatherings. Additionally, consider the materials and build quality—furniture that is well-constructed will not only last longer but will also provide a more enjoyable user experience. Don’t forget to read customer reviews to understand the real-world performance of the furniture you’re considering!
Transforming your space requires a balance of style and adaptability. To achieve this, consider incorporating multifunctional furniture that not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of your room but also serves multiple purposes. For instance, a stylish sofa bed can easily transition a living area into a guest room, while a coffee table with storage compartments keeps your space organized without sacrificing design. Additionally, using light colors and flexible layouts can create an illusion of spaciousness, making your environment feel more open and inviting.
